New method for the excitation of a homogeneous discharge in a high-pressure CO2 laser

Yu. T. Mazurenko, Yu. A. Rubinov, P. A. Shakhverdov


Abstract: A new method is proposed for the excitation of a homogeneous discharge in a high-pressure gas laser. It is shown that, under the experimental conditions employed, the preionization process is dominated by electrons which are formed in a preliminary discharge and penetrate into the cathode region of the main discharge. An important role is played by the photoionization processes in a "double-discharge" scheme utilizing a preliminary corona discharge.
